Forbidden City accessible within walking distance from Hotel Cote Cour constitutes primary Beijing heritage programme of extraordinary Chinese civilizational significance. UNESCO World Heritage imperial palace complex representing largest ancient palace complex in the world producing specific Ming and Qing dynasty imperial architectural heritage of considerable global historical significance, extensive interior programme including specific Hall of Supreme Harmony, Palace of Heavenly Purity, and Imperial Garden collectively requiring minimum full day allocation for meaningful engagement rather than rushed circuit approach. Morning arrival specifically produces considerably better atmospheric conditions before organized tour group concentration transforms visitor density.
Tiananmen Square accessible directly south of Forbidden City constitutes primary Beijing civic space of extraordinary Chinese national significance. World's largest urban square with specific Chairman Mao Memorial Hall, Great Hall of the People, National Museum of China, and Monument to the People's Heroes producing specific Chinese national identity landscape, and general Tiananmen atmospheric quality reflecting extraordinary Chinese civic significance warrant deliberate morning engagement combined with Forbidden City programme.
Temple of Heaven accessible via short taxi from hutong district constitutes primary Beijing religious heritage programme of considerable imperial ritual significance. Ming dynasty temple complex where emperors performed heaven worship ceremonies producing extraordinary Chinese religious architectural heritage, specific Hall of Prayer for Good Harvests with distinctive circular architecture, adjacent Temple of Heaven Park where actual Beijing residents conduct morning tai chi and community activities producing extraordinary authentic Beijing community observation opportunity, and general Temple of Heaven atmospheric quality reflecting extraordinary Chinese religious heritage warranting separate deliberate morning allocation.
Local hutong restaurants and Beijing establishments within walking distance serve extraordinary specific Beijing culinary tradition at pricing considerably below Wangfujing tourist strip equivalent. Beijing roast duck at established Beijing duck restaurants like Da Dong or various specific establishments recommended by staff producing extraordinary Chinese culinary heritage engagement, jianbing Beijing street crepe from local vendors serving actual community, zhajiangmian Beijing noodles with soybean paste from authentic community establishments, xiaolongbao and various dumpling preparations, and Chinese tea culture at traditional teahouses producing culinary programme worth deliberate engagement with staff recommendation navigating considerably better than tourist strip default selection.
